My teaching style is participatory. I like to ask questions of the student and have them verbalize what they know. This gives me the opportunity to identify possible gaps in their knowledge and to fill in those gaps. I also try to relate covered material to historical events. For instance, when talking about the importance of analytical chemistry, I like to talk about the Marsh test which was developed in the 1830’s as a definitive reaction for arsenic poisoning. In like manner, I like to relate covered material to the personal experiences of the student. Illustrative examples that I have used are the importance of distillation to the alcoholic beverage and petroleum industries, along with how companies like McDonald’s would employ chemists skilled in flavors and fragrances (i.e., flavorists). I beieve that learning comes about through constant questioning. The student needs to review where they are now and then be led through the new material by small steps. The student then needs to step back and review the connections between these steps. When the student begins to see the logic of mathematics the easier it is to retain the material. I try to provide concrete examples and relate the material to things with which they are familiar.
